Ebtikar for Financial Investment’s Vitas received a micro-financing license and will focus on projects that need up to EGP 100,000 of funding,parent company B Investments said in a bourse disclosure (pdf). B Investments established Ebtikar in June 2017 as a vehicle to invest in the non-banking financial services sector.
